Can You Hike Antelope Canyon On Your Own. Here's why it's better to go with an organized tour. Antelope canyon is located on navajo land and the canyon is a protected area. No, you cannot go to antelope canyon without a permit. All hikes in antelope canyon require a guide and can’t be accessed independently. According to navajo parks regulations, the only way to access it is by booking a tour with a licensed tour guide. You can get to antelope canyon on your own if you go through the water and stay in the glen canyon national recreation area.
